My most favorite product out of the entire line is the Grandelash-MD $34-$65.
When I started using the serum I didn’t think it was working but I was not going to give up considering the high price. Few weeks into using it I still didn’t think it was working but all of a sudden strangers in stores started asking if I have lash extensions.
This is when I realized my lashes are much longer. They are also much thicker and fuller looking. I have used the serum continuously for about 3 months now and I can honestly tell you my lashes are almost touching my brows. It doesn’t look unnatural. Just beautiful and long.
Also, my lashes are much more fanned out and even. The length is causing them to naturally curl which is great. I no longer use a lash curler.

GrandeLips $27-hydrating lip plumper
I’m usually not a big fan of lip plumpers because they are too intense. The burning sensation is not something I enjoy but this lip plumper is very comfortable.
It is a great prepping product. I applied it first thing when I started to apply makeup in the morning and by the time I finished my makeup my lips looked much fuller. The lines were much smoother also.
The result will last probably a few hours. Not all day.
I’m not a fan of the packaging. It’s not user-friendly. It comes with the click button at the end that you have to click 20 plus times the first time to get the product to come out. Also when you go to use it one click does not let out products but then, later on, it oozes out when you don’t need it. I wish it was in a squeezy tube or more of a solid where you can apply it as lipstick.
Also, the product runs out really fast with daily use.

Grande Mascara $25-lash boosting formula
This is a great mascara if you prefer soft lashes. It does not crisp your lashes as most mascaras do. It comes with a traditional bristle brush with all one-length bristles except the tip.
Personally, I don’t think it helped lashes grow but it does lengthen the lashes. I also found that it clumps quite a bit. I had to comb through my lashed every time. Most mascaras clump on my very fine thin lashes. Also with hooded eyes you will get transferring to the brow bone. No smudges throughout the day. Just the brow bone transfer.
Out of everything I think this is my least favorite product. There as so many good drugstore mascaras you can buy. Yes, they don’t have the serum in them but I don’t think it made that big of a difference to spend the extra money on this mascara.
